Is Jupiter's pull of gravity stronger or weaker than Earth's? Explain your reasoning.

Respuesta :

xokkxo
xokkxo xokkxo
  • 17-04-2015
Jupiter’s gravity is stronger than Earth’s.
It has a greater mass.
The greater the mass, the stronger the gravity.
